On 03/20/2015 02:27 PM, Chen Qi wrote:
> In case the configuration files are modified by user, the cached script,
> /etc/volatile.cache should not be executed. Instead, the configuration
> files should be parsed again and generate the new cache. Otherwise, the
> user modifications take no effect which would obviously confuse users.
>
> Signed-off-by: Chen Qi <Qi.Chen@windriver.com>
> ---
> .../initscripts/initscripts-1.0/populate-volatile.sh | 19 ++++++++++++++++++-
> 1 file changed, 18 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
>
> diff --git a/meta/recipes-core/initscripts/initscripts-1.0/populate-volatile.sh b/meta/recipes-core/initscripts/initscripts-1.0/populate-volatile.sh
> index 904037e..eaf0f1c 100755
> --- a/meta/recipes-core/initscripts/initscripts-1.0/populate-volatile.sh
> +++ b/meta/recipes-core/initscripts/initscripts-1.0/populate-volatile.sh
> @@ -204,9 +204,25 @@ do
> done
> exec 9>&-
>
> -if test -e 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ache -a "$VOLATILE_ENABLE_CACHE" = "yes" -a "x$1" != "xupdate" -a "x$clearcache" = "x0"
> +# Check whether configuration files have changed, if so, the cache needs to be removed
> +# and generated again
> +CACHE_MATCH="no"
> +CACHE_DATA="${ROOT_DIR}/etc/.volatile.cache.data"
> +CACHE_TMP="${ROOT_DIR}/etc/.volatile.cache.tmp"
> +VOLATILE_CONFFILES="${ROOT_DIR}/etc/default/volatiles/*"
> +if [ "$VOLATILE_ENABLE_CACHE" = "yes" ]; then
> + stat -c '%s %Y %n' $VOLATILE_CONFFILES | awk -F/ '{print $1 " " $NF;}' > $CACHE_TMP
> + if [ -e $CACHE_DATA ]; then
> + if cmp $CACHE_DATA $CACHE_TMP > /dev/null; then
> + CACHE_MATCH="yes"
> + fi
> + fi
> +fi
> +
> +if test -e 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ache -a "$VOLATILE_ENABLE_CACHE" = "yes" -a "x$1" != "xupdate" -a "x$clearcache" = "x0" -a "$CACHE_MATCH" = "yes"
> then
> sh 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ache
> + [ -e $CACHE_TMP ] && rm $CACHE_TMP
> else
> rm -f 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ache.build
> for file in `ls -1 "${CFGDIR}" | sort`; do
> @@ -214,6 +230,7 @@ else
> done
>
> [ -e 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ache.build ] && sync && mv 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ache.build ${ROOT_DIR}/etc/volatile.cache
> + [ -e $CACHE_TMP ] && mv $CACHE_TMP $CACHE_DATA
> fi
>
> if [ -z "${ROOT_DIR}" ] && [ -f /etc/ld.so.cache ] && [ ! -f /var/run/ld.so.cache ]
